What Is a Urine Drug Screen?

In the state of Redden, OK, a urine drug screen (UDS) is a crucial tool for analyzing urine samples for the presence of drugs and their metabolites. This type of testing is recognized as the most prevalent means of drug screening in workplace and regulated programs due to its non-invasive nature, affordability, and ability to detect a wide range of substances over a practical period.

  • Specimens are collected in Redden, OK under strict chain-of-custody protocols to ensure integrity for regulated testing.
  • UDS is capable of identifying both parent drugs and their metabolites that are excreted in urine.
  • The results indicate prior drug exposure within a specified detection window, but do not confirm current impairment.

Why Organizations Use Urine Drug Screening

  • In Redden, OK, pre-employment drug screening is crucial to fostering a safe and drug-free workplace.
  • Other types of testing include random checks, post-accident reviews, evaluations based on reasonable suspicion, and tests for return-to-duty purposes.
  • Essential for adherence to regulatory demands within safety-critical sectors.
  • Helps monitor compliance with prescribed medications or therapeutic programs.

How It Works

Collection

  • The participant provides a urine sample inside a secure container, with procedures adjusting to program-specific protocols whether the sample is witnessed or not. This is particularly relevant in provinces like Redden, OK that emphasize procedural integrity.
  • To confirm specimen authenticity, checks such as creatinine levels, specific gravity, and pH balance are regularly administered.

Testing Methodology

Interpreting Results

  • The process begins with an immunoassay screening which offers a quick and economically feasible evaluation in Redden, OK.
  • Confirmatory testing is performed for presumptive positives using methods like GC/MS or LC/MS/MS.
  • The determination of positive or negative outcomes hinges on specific cutoff concentrations expressed in ng/mL.

Detection Windows

Various factors, including the specific drug, frequency of usage, metabolic rate, hydration status, body composition, and the sensitivity of the testing method in Redden, OK can affect detection capabilities. Generally, many drugs can be identified within a 1 to 3-day period, although substances such as cannabinoids may extend this timeframe for chronic users.

Benefits and Limitations

Benefits

  • This testing method is widely recognized for its cost-effectiveness while providing broad substance detection, making it a prevalent choice in Redden, OK.
  • Its balanced detection window makes it particularly suited for monitoring substance use in workplace settings.

Limitations

  • In the state of Redden, OK, this method cannot indicate real-time impairment due to drug use.
  • Possibility exists for false positives or negatives without appropriate confirmatory testing.
  • Very recent substance use might not be detected if it falls outside of the defined detection window.

Best Practices for Implementation

  • Implement a clear policy detailing reasons for testing, substances to be screened, cutoff points, confidentiality assurances, and consequences.
  • Embrace a dual-phase approach: initial screening followed by confirmatory testing upon presumptive positivity.
  • Conduct thorough educational sessions with employees and donors about testing protocols and expectations.
  • Monitor positive test trends to inform safety measures and wellness strategies within Redden, OK workplaces.
  • Partner with reputable collection facilities and laboratories accredited by relevant authorities.

What Is a Hair Drug Screen?

Hair drug testing inspects a minute hair sample to detect drugs and their metabolites that have traveled through the bloodstream and fixated in the hair shaft. Since hair grows at a slow pace while drug metabolites remain for extended durations, this form of testing provides one of the most prolonged detection timeframes, ideally suited for recognizing chronic or repeated substance use, especially valuable in Redden, OK.

  • Typically involves extracting 100–120 strands, cutting them close to the scalp (around 1.5 inches in length).
  • Reflects approximately a 90-day detection period, adaptable based on hair length.
  • Capable of testing for varied substances like amphetamines, opioids, cocaine, marijuana, and PCP.

Why Organizations Use Hair Drug Screening

  • In Redden, OK, pre-employment assessments aimed at identifying long-term substance use.
  • Utilization within random or periodical workplace testing programs in sectors sensitive to safety concerns.
  • Ensuring adherence within treatment regimes or legal accountability settings.
  • Verification regarding lifestyle abstinence or alignment with organizational drug-free policies.

How It Works

Collection

  • Under chain-of-custody, a qualified collector trims a small hair sample, typically from the crown, characterized by efficient documentation processes in Redden, OK.
  • This sample is then securely sealed, comprehensively labeled, and transported to a certified testing facility.
  • If scalp hair is insufficient, collectors might resort to alternate body hair collection sites.

Testing Methodology

  • Initial processing involves cleaning the samples to remove any external contaminants.
  • The first line of testing uses immunoassay techniques to identify drug categories.
  • Presumptive positive results undergo confirmation via sophisticated GC/MS or LC/MS/MS methods.
  • Establishing cutoff levels, measured in nanograms per milligram (ng/mg), follows SAMHSA and lab standards.

Interpreting Results

  • Negative: Results are void of drugs or metabolites exceeding the predetermined cutoff point.
  • Positive: Detection of drugs or metabolites which has been corroborated through secondary testing methods.
  • Inconclusive/Rejected: Results stemming from inadequate sample size or contamination, necessitating sample re-collection.

Detection Windows

Hair analysis offers the longest detection timeframe among drug testing methods, with a standard 1.5-inch hair sample providing insights into roughly 90 days of drug exposure. Longer hair samples might broaden this period, relying on growth rates (approximately 0.5 inches monthly). While traditional urine or oral fluid testing can indicate more recent drug use, hair tests identify long-term usage but cannot detect recent drug use occurring 7–10 days before the test.

Key Considerations for Regulated and Non-Regulated Testing

  • In Redden, OK, while DOT regulations currently do not mandate hair testing, the Department of Transportation alongside HHS continues to consider guidelines for possible future implementation.
  • For non-DOT programs, Redden, OK recognizes hair testing as a valuable tool for long-term drug detection.
  • Collections must be carried out by trained, qualified personnel while maintaining documented chain-of-custody to ensure sample integrity.
  • Testing laboratories should possess certifications from SAMHSA or CAP/CLIA to ensure analytical accuracy and credibility.

Benefits

  • In Redden, OK, the long detection window of up to 90 days or more stands as an advantage of hair testing.
  • Hair samples are notably resistant to adulteration or substitution compared to urine specimens.
  • Provides a traceable pattern of habitual or repetitive drug use.
  • The collection is swift, non-intrusive, and does not necessitate restroom facilities.

Best Practices for Implementation

  • Redden, OK entities should enforce a documented policy that delineates the strategic application and rationale for hair testing.
  • Collectors must receive training on optimal sample size requirements, appropriate collection site identification, and precise sealing procedures.
  • Choices of laboratory partners must include those with superior analytical proficiencies and SAMHSA adherence.
  • Communicate information about the distinctions between hair, urine, and oral fluid testing to all employees.
  • Preserve confidentiality and uphold consistent documentation across testing operations.
